首页 > 解决方案 > 如果字符串值由字符和数字组成,是否有返回 True 的字符串方法?

问题描述

如果字符串值是由 python-programming-language 中的字符和数字组成,那么 string 方法返回 True 是什么?

标签: python

解决方案


a = "test123"
containsAlpahNumeric = a.isalnum()
print(containsAlphaNumeric)

将返回trueisalnum()(顾名思义)检查字母数字字符。

编辑

鉴于 OP 的评论,他们正在寻找一些东西来查找字符串是否包含字母数字字符(不是一个或另一个)。我为此建议以下代码:

a = "test123"
containsAlpahNumeric = a.isalnum() and not a.isalpha() and not a.isdigit()

推荐阅读